Section 503.385 - Housing of raptors: Outdoor facilities

Universal Citation: NV Admin Code 503.385

Current through February 27, 2024

An outdoor facility that houses a raptor must:

1. Be totally enclosed;

2. Be constructed of heavy-gauge wire, heavy-duty plastic mesh, slats, pipe, wood or any other similar material suitable for enclosing the raptor;

3. Have a roof that covers the facility;

4. Have a covered perch that is suitable for the raptor and protects the raptor from wild and domesticated predators and from extreme or inclement weather; and

5. Be of sufficient size to ensure that the raptor can fly from the perch without striking the roof or walls of the facility.

Added to NAC by Bd. of Wildlife Comm'rs by R047-11, eff. 4-5-2013
